How Virtual Gambling Platforms Actually Work

When you play at a casino online, you’re not actually spinning a physical slot reel or rolling dice. Instead, the platform uses a Random Number Generator (RNG), a complex algorithm that produces thousands of number sequences per second. The millisecond you hit “spin,” the RNG locks onto a specific number, which a software provider maps to a symbol on the digital reel. For live dealer games, a real dealer streams from a studio, but the outcome still depends on a computer-controlled shuffle or wheel sensor that sends data to your screen. Your bets, credits, and wins are all managed by a central server, which instantly updates your balance in the platform’s database, ensuring real-time play without physical chips or cash.

Understanding the Random Number Generator Behind Every Spin

Every virtual spin relies on a pseudo-random number generator, a mathematical algorithm that produces thousands of numbers per second. When you click spin, the platform grabs the exact millisecond’s value and maps it to a game outcome. This process uses a seed value combined with a deterministic formula, meaning results are not truly random but statistically unpredictable. The sequence is:

  1. The RNG is initialized with a seed (often from system entropy).
  2. The algorithm cycles through a massive loop of numbers.
  3. Your spin request locks the current number in the cycle.
  4. That number translates to a reel position or card value.

Outcomes are fixed the instant you press the button, not during the animation.

Real-Time Play vs. Automated Game Results

In a virtual casino, real-time play versus automated game results defines the core user experience. Real-time play streams a live dealer via video, where bets occur during a physical card shuffle or roulette spin, with results delayed by human action. Automated game results rely on a Random Number Generator (RNG) to instantly determine an outcome, such as a slot reel stop, with no human intermediary. The user interacts only by clicking “spin” or “deal,” receiving an immediate, software-driven result. This contrasts sharply with the live environment, where a countdown timer and dealer’s hand movements dictate the pace.

  • Real-time play offers visible human dealing, while automated results rely on hidden algorithm outputs.
  • Real-time games have a fixed period for bets; automated games resolve instantly upon user input.
  • User strategy can adapt to dealer tells in real-time play, whereas automated results are purely probabilistic.
  • Real-time play requires stable streaming bandwidth; automated results only need minimal data for outcome display.

Bonus Systems: Welcome Packages, Free Spins, and Cashback

Bonus systems directly impact a player’s bankroll and should be evaluated for their practical terms. A competitive welcome package typically matches a first deposit by 100–200%, often spread over several deposits to maximize value. Free spins are usually tied to specific slot titles, with wagering requirements ranging from 35x to 50x; always verify the maximum cashout from these spins. Cashback offers a weekly rebate on net losses, often between 5% and 15%, providing a safety net for active play. The most valuable systems combine low wagering requirements with no max win caps on bonus funds. Wagering contributions from different game types (e.g., slots vs. table games) also vary, directly affecting how quickly you can convert bonus credit into withdrawable cash.

Setting Deposit Limits and Session Timers

Setting deposit limits and session timers are fundamental tools for responsible play. A daily, weekly, or monthly deposit cap prevents you from chasing losses by blocking additional payments once your pre-set threshold is reached. Simultaneously, a session timer alerts you when a defined play period expires, prompting a mandatory break to reassess your decisions. These controls work together to enforce structure against impulsive behavior. Q: Can I remove these limits immediately if I want to keep playing? A: Most casinos enforce a cooling-off period (e.g., 24-72 hours) before reducing or removing a limit, specifically to protect against rash decisions made during a losing streak.

How Long Do Withdrawals Usually Take?

For first-time users at an online casino, withdrawal times usually range from a few hours up to five business days, depending on your chosen method. E-wallets like PayPal or Skrill are often the fastest, processing within 24 hours, while bank transfers and card withdrawals can take 2–5 business days. Your first withdrawal may also face a pending period for identity verification, which can add extra time. Player account verification is a key factor that often delays your first cashout.

  • E-wallets typically take under 24 hours to process.
  • Bank transfers usually require 2–5 business days.
  • First-time withdrawals may have an extra pending period for security checks.
  • Requesting withdrawal early in the day can speed up processing.
